Output d27822dbebd19edf01235e8a2833ca150a533b38e7aeec6012cd3479eb66c599:1

value
10477577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feba261fa31eaf82c7b19e037ece4d965f888b45 OP_EQUAL
address
3QutZ842HbSkfkCoTRTKWYh5PZamnnBGfD
transaction
d27822dbebd19edf01235e8a2833ca150a533b38e7aeec6012cd3479eb66c599
spent
true